1980 Nissan Silvia vs. 1967 Steyr 700C

To start off, 1980 Nissan Silvia is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1967 Steyr 700C.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1967 Steyr 700C would be higher. At 1,770 cc (4 cylinders), 1980 Nissan Silvia is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1980 Nissan Silvia (97 HP @ 6000 RPM) has 73 more horse power than 1967 Steyr 700C. (24 HP @ 4800 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1980 Nissan Silvia should accelerate faster than 1967 Steyr 700C.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1980 Nissan Silvia weights approximately 470 kg more than 1967 Steyr 700C.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1980 Nissan Silvia (147 Nm @ 3600 RPM) has 106 more torque (in Nm) than 1967 Steyr 700C. (41 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1980 Nissan Silvia will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1967 Steyr 700C.

Compare all specifications:

1980 Nissan Silvia 1967 Steyr 700C
Make Nissan Steyr
Model Silvia 700C
Year Released 1980 1967
Engine Size 1770 cc 642 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 2 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Horse Power 97 HP 24 HP
Engine RPM 6000 RPM 4800 RPM
Torque 147 Nm 41 Nm
Torque RPM 3600 RPM 3000 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Vehicle Weight 1010 kg 540 kg
Vehicle Length 4480 mm 3190 mm
Vehicle Width 1690 mm 1330 mm
Vehicle Height 1320 mm 1360 mm
Wheelbase Size 2410 mm 1950 mm
